Corn-Mango Salad

Recipe information

  • Yield

    serves 6 to 8

Ingredients

6 cups fresh corn kernels (from 6 cooked ears of corn)
1 large mango, peeled and cut into 1/4-inch dice (2 cups)
10 scallions, white and pale-green parts only, cut into very thin matchsticks
1/4 cup thinly sliced fresh red chile (1 to 2 chiles)
1 cup fresh lime juice (about 7 limes)
1 1/4 teaspoons coarse salt

Preparation

  1. Toss the corn, mango, scallions, chile, lime juice, and salt in a large bowl. Refrigerate, covered, 30 minutes, or up to 2 days. Serve cold or at room temperature.
